So earlier this week my Uber Laptop R4 17 with 32gb RAM and a GTX 1080 turned itself off while it was just in windows and wouldn't turn on again.
When I disconnected and replugged in the power adaptor, the green light on the adaptor turned off - possibly indicating a short somewhere and potentially a bad motherboard from the research I found with people experiencing similar issues. I took the bottom of the case off and can't smell any burning so I don't believe anything has blown up.
Unfortunately the system was bought in May 2017, so its just over 2 years old and therefore just out of warranty. Has anyone had any experience with Alienware honouring out of warranty repairs for free?
Before I contact Dell / Alienware I want to be in the best possible position to argue my rights, I believe statutory rights give me 6 years to expect a product to work for?
I will speak to Dell / Alienware tomorrow when I have time but thought i'd see if anyone else had experiences with them.
